I just installed gimp 3.2.4 and am updating my old .scm scripts from 2.10.30.
I don't seem to be able to get the new gimp-file-load to work. I have tried all
variations I can think of. Below are two pertinent efforts.
Anybody have any good ideas for fixing it or is it a bug in gimp?
try 1
(define fn "E:\sys_add\gimp_scripts\batch_in\BNP627O.tif")
(display (string-append "fn: " fn "\n"))
(define fn_len (string-length fn))
(display (string-append "fn_len " (number->string fn_len) "\n"))
(define image (car (gimp-file-load RUN-NONINTERACTIVE fn))))
gives:
GIMP-Error: Calling error for procedure 'gimp-file-load':
Procedure 'file-tiff-load' has been called with value '<not transformable to string>' for argument 'file' (#2, type GFile). This value is out of range.
try 2
(define fn "E:\sys_add\gimp_scripts\batch_in\BNP627O.tif")
(display (string-append "fn: " fn "\n"))
(display (string-append "string? fn: " (if (string? fn) "true" "false") "\n"))
(define image (car (file-tiff-load RUN-NONINTERACTIVE fn)))
gives:
fn: E
ys_addgimp_scriptsbatch_inBNP627O.tif
string? fn: true
batch command experienced an execution error:
Error: Invalid value for argument 1
